Fizik Terra Microtex Bondcush Gel Backer Tacky Handlebar Tape - Red

  • $35.99
Out of stock
SKU:
HT6242
More Information
Brand Fizik
Manufacturer Part Number F1803975
UPC 8021890466754
Leave a review

There are currently no videos for this product. Keep checking back for updates!